Town: Wallasey is a characterful coastal town resting between Birkenhead and Liverpool, perched on the north-eastern edge of the Wirral Peninsula. The town is known for its Victorian seaside charm, expansive beaches, and maritime heritage, and offers a diverse mix of attractions for those seeking both relaxation and exploration. One of Wallasey's standout features is New Brighton Beach, a broad stretch of sand popular for sea-angling, paddling, and watching ships pass through the Mersey estuary. The waterfront is home to the historic New Brighton Lighthouse and Fort Perch Rock, a 19th-century coastal defence that adds a touch of history to the shoreline. Green spaces such as Vale Park and Central Park provide peaceful settings for walks, play, and community events. Dining options include the well-regarded Elachi Indian restaurant in Liscard, while the Inspire Community Café on Breck Road offers a relaxed atmosphere and homemade fare. Essentials can be picked up at local shops throughout Wallasey, with larger supermarkets and retail centres available in nearby Birkenhead. Outdoor enthusiasts can explore the North Wirral Coastal Park, which stretches from Derby Pool in New Brighton to Dove Point in Meols. This four-mile expanse of sand dunes, wildflower meadows, and coastal viewpoints supports rich wildlife and offers scenic walking trails with views across the Irish Sea. Just a short drive away, Liverpool offers world-class cultural attractions including The Beatles Story, Royal Albert Dock, and Liverpool Cathedral, while Port Sunlight—a model village built by the Lever Brothers—is home to the Lady Lever Art Gallery, showcasing fine and decorative arts in a striking Edwardian setting. To the west, West Kirby invites visitors to stroll along its marine lake, explore the Hilbre Islands at low tide, or enjoy panoramic views from the promenade. Further inland, Heswall offers boutique shopping and access to the Wirral Way, a scenic walking and cycling route through countryside and coastal landscapes. Wallasey blends seaside nostalgia with urban convenience, making it a rewarding destination for visitors and a vibrant place to call home.
